When choosing between earhooks and traditional earbuds, it's essential to consider your specific needs and preferences. Earhooks are designed to securely fit around the ear, providing added stability, especially during physical activities like running or working out. Their ergonomic design often allows for better sound isolation, enhancing the overall listening experience. In contrast, traditional earbuds tend to be more compact and portable, making them a popular choice for casual listeners or those frequently on the go. However, they may not offer the same level of comfort during extended wear, especially if the fit is not ideal.
Another factor to consider is the sound quality and features that each type offers. Earhooks generally come with improved drivers and sometimes additional features like water resistance and built-in microphones, making them suitable for users who prioritize performance. Traditional earbuds, while often less expensive, may lack some of these advanced features but are still sufficient for everyday use. Ultimately, your decision should reflect your lifestyle and how you intend to use the headphones. Whether you prioritize earhooks for active use or traditional earbuds for casual listening, understanding your needs will guide you to the right choice.
